Battery Replacement

BMW offers many great convenience features in their vehicles, including key fobs that allow you to lock and unlock your car from a distance. However, your key fob's battery can wear out and lose functionality. Knowing when your battery is in need of replacement bmw car key (next) can help you ensure that it continues to work properly for many years.

A decrease in signal strength and range are the first indications that your battery has worn out. A typical BMW key fob is capable of transmitting signals to your vehicle as far as 50 feet away. However, as the battery wears out, this distance is gradually decreasing. In addition, if your key fob requires multiple button presses to operate you may have to replace the battery earlier than you anticipated.

You can buy a replacement key fob battery at most auto parts stores or locksmiths, though you may also find one at your local convenience store. The batteries that are typically used in these kinds of key fobs are CR 2032 3V lithium coin-cell batteries. When you are looking to purchase an additional battery for your key fob, make sure that it fits properly. If the battery does not fit properly, it can damage your key fob's circuit board or buttons.

To change the battery in your BMW's key fob You will need to remove the metal key blade from the key fob, then open it. You may need to use a screwdriver to pry the cover open, but the procedure should not be too difficult. After you have access to your battery, take out the old one. Replace it with the new one. Make sure that it's installed correctly, and that the negative end is facing down. Close your key fob after replacing the battery and verify its operation.

If your bmw 1 series replacement key key fob has a hole on the side, it's not meant to be opened in order to replace the battery. This kind of BMW keyfob uses an electric battery that recharges when it is in the ignition. If you want to change the battery, you'll need to hire a locksmith or replace the key fob completely.

BMW has taken a different approach with its Comfort Access Technology, which utilizes a proximity sensor to let drivers in their vehicle. The sensor in the handle detects the presence of a compatible phone or fob within a short distance. The system can also save seat settings for future trips. If you're interested to add the Comfort Access feature to your BMW Contact the dealership or a locksmith for assistance in setting it up.

BMW owners can add the digital key to their Wallet application on iPhones and Apple Watches. The digital key can be shared with up to five iPhones and Apple Watches, and the primary user can deactivate access at any time. It can be used to lock the car or start it, and also to operate the Power Trunk.

BMW's new vehicle delivery service provides assistance in the procedure of setting up the digital key. Senior Editor of CR Knizek took around an hour to set up the digital key on his bmw 1 series key M440i xDrive. He had to unplug his iPhone to complete the setup.

To program a BMW Key, insert the working key into the ignition and turn the key until it is in position 1. This should switch on the dash light and the accessories but not the engine. Remove the key from the new fob, and hold the unlock button down. Press the lock button (bmw key upgrade logo) three times quickly, then release the button. The doors will lock automatically and unlock themselves, signalling that the key has been successfully programmed.

If the doors won't lock and unlock, the key fob is likely not properly programmed. Retry the steps above, but this time, hold the unlock button and press the lock button (BMW logo) three more times quickly. The doors will now be locked and unlocked which means the key fob has been programmed.
